Carrie Ann Inaba Reflects on The Talk's Legacy

It’s official—The Talk is coming to an end after 15 incredible seasons. And who better to weigh in than former panelist Carrie Ann Inaba? Speaking candidly about the show's conclusion, Carrie Ann, 56, opened up about her feelings, revealing she’s “sad” to see it go but deeply appreciative of what it brought to her life and career.

During an interview with Entertainment Tonight on May 14, while attending the Disney/ABC Upfront event, Carrie Ann reminisced about the essence of The Talk. “It’s been there forever, you know, and I think the legacy of The Talk will always be that it was a place where you could sit down with your friends and hear different points of view," she said with a smile. "It wasn’t just about opinions—it was about connection, understanding, and sharing experiences. That’s what made it special.”

Gratitude and Heartbreak: Carrie Ann’s Farewell

As someone who has spent years inspiring audiences with her work on Dancing With the Stars, Carrie Ann carries a unique perspective on talk shows. She added, “I always thought that was the essence of The Talk, and I was always so grateful for my time there. I’m sad it’s going, but I know the show leaves behind a legacy that will inspire people for years to come.”

    From Honolulu to Hollywood: Carrie Ann’s Journey with The Talk

    For Carrie Ann, joining The Talk in 2019 was more than just a career move—it was a homecoming of sorts. After stepping in following the departure of original host Julie Chen Moonves, she quickly became an integral part of the panel, bringing her signature charm and wit to the table. However, in April 2021, the choreographer-turned-TV personality announced she needed a break to focus on her health.

    In a heartfelt Instagram post at the time, Carrie Ann wrote, “Hi everyone, I’ve decided to take a leave of absence from @thetalkcbs to focus on my well-being. Health is the most precious gift we have, and I need to take care of mine. I appreciate the love and support from all of you and from my family at The Talk. I hope to be back soon! Ready for action! Sending you all my love, and I’ll update you on my progress.”

    Despite her absence, Carrie Ann remained connected to the show, expressing gratitude for the opportunity to grow alongside the entire Talk family. In August 2021, she released a statement saying, “I enjoyed my time at The Talk as cohost and moderator, and I’m grateful for the chance to connect with viewers on such a personal level.”

    A Legacy of Love and Connection

    In an emotional Instagram video, Carrie Ann thanked her cohosts and the behind-the-scenes team. “I just want to say thank you from the bottom of my heart—not only to my wonderful cohosts, past and present, but also to those behind the scenes who I love so deeply,” she said, her voice filled with sincerity.

    Meanwhile, CBS introduced Jerry O’Connell to the panel for season 12, alongside Sheryl Underwood, Amanda Kloots, and Elaine Welteroth. Although Elaine left after one season, she was replaced by Akbar Gbajabiamila and Natalie Morales, ensuring the show continued its vibrant energy.
